In 1865, Thomas Holloway entered the world in Mississippi, born to Thomas Holloway And Susan Adams. In 1910, Thomas Holloway resided in Township 11 Range 17, Kemper, Mississippi, USA. Thomas Holloway married Anna, and had children including Anna Holloway, Booker T Holloway, Charles Holloway, Obadiah Holloway, Stanley Holloway, Willie Lee Holloway. Thomas Holloway passed away in 1934 in Berkeley, St Louis, Missouri, USA.
